Job Description

Number: 4

Department: Livestock Technology and One Health (LTOH)

Duration: July 15 to November 14, 2024

Field Visit: Extensive Field visit required.

Duty Station: Project Areas of Janakpur, Bharatpur, Butwal and Nepalgunj Cluster

 

Heifer International Nepal is an equal opportunity employer.  All qualified applicants will receive consideration for employment without regard to race, religion, color, national origin, gender, sexual orientation, age, status as a protected veteran, among other things, or status as a qualified individual with some form of especially abled.

Major Function:

  • Support community and technical staffs of Project for the construction of Cattle/Goat/Swine shed.
  • Ensure quality of animals procured through the projects.
  • Support project teams in organizing trainings, interactive meetings and other activities included in the projects.
  • Coordinate with Insurance companies to facilitate livestock insurance and claim settlement.
  • Regularly visit Households to observe the Livestock management practices and orient farmers on GHP.
  • Work in close collaboration with Regional of Team to support implementation of projects.
  • Ensure the effective delivery of CAVEs services at the field level and enhance their capacity.
  • Perform Job related duties as required.

 

Qualifications and skills:

  • Bachelor’s degree in veterinary science from a recognized university
  • Applicants must have passed the council examination and be registered with the Nepal Veterinary Council
  • Availability and willingness to travel to field extensively.
  • Ability to coordinate with team and perform multiple tasks.
  • Willingness to work with flexible schedule.
  • Sensitive in working with multiple cultures and beliefs, and to gender equity.
  • Proficient in word processing, spreadsheets, presentation tools, electronic mail (Microsoft office preferred), and internet.

 

Note: Candidates with a valid two-wheeler license who are willing to use their two-wheeler for official field visits are encouraged to apply.
